Synopsis: Prison Brides follows seven women from around the world who believe they have found their soulmates in the most unexpected of places, American prisons. While they started off as prison pen pals, these women fell hard and found themselves willing to risk it all for love. The docuseries follows the women as they travel from their homes—many visiting the United States for the first time—to meet their prisoner fiancés, husbands, or partners, to chart their futures together. With the couples facing harsh judgment from friends, family and strangers, the brides grapple with uncertainty and their ultimate decision to risk it all for true love. Will true love prevail for these star-crossed lovers with the odds stacked against them? (Courtesy Lifetime, 2024)

Production Credits:
Prison Brides is produced for Lifetime by the UK’s Big Little Fish. Executive producers include Mark Procter and Peter Usher. Jack Tarantino showruns. Brie Miranda Bryant, Jonathan Partridge, and Nicole Vogel executive produce for Lifetime.
The Episodes:
Season One Episode Guide (Lifetime)
1-01 A Strange Situation--01/10/2024
Women from across the globe find love inside American prisons. In Germany, Svea prepares to meet her boyfriend, Joseph, for the very first time, despite her mother’s reluctance. Single mom, Erin, leaves Australia behind and waits for her incarcerated boyfriend, Michael, to be released from an Ohio prison. In the UK, Emma surprises her family with news of her imminent US prison wedding to fiancé Curtis.
1-02 Proposal On Parole--
Andreea, a Romanian student based in London, is set to marry Cage who is serving 50 years in a Texas penitentiary. But will her prison wedding go off as planned? Quickly following his release, Michael decides to propose to Erin with the ring she unknowingly brought from Australia. After some time back in Germany, Svea returns to America for Joseph’s release but is alarmed by his future living arrangements.
